What Is a Noncompete Agreement?

A noncompete agreement is a contract between an employee and employer which restricts the employee's ability to work in similar job roles for competitors after leaving the company. Understanding this agreement's implications is crucial for your career.

What If I Have a Noncompete Agreement?

If you're in a situation where you have signed a noncompete agreement, it’s essential to know your rights and restrictions. Here are some important points:

  • Enforcement of Terms: Employers may actively enforce these agreements.
  • Duration and Scope: Know how long and where you're bound by the agreement.
  • Legal Assistance: Consider consulting a legal professional if you're uncertain about any terms.

Key Takeaways

Understanding a noncompete agreement can save you from future career complications. Always review the terms carefully before signing.
